Find the height of a cylinder with a volume of 30 ins and a radius of 1 in.

Answer:

The height of this cylinder = 9.55 ins

Explanation:

Volume cylinder = pi * r² * h = 30 ins

r=1

pi * r² * h = 30

pi * 1² * h = 30 ins

h = 30/pi

h = 9.55 ins
